Modular Character Sheaves on Reductive Lie Algebras

Abstract

Mirkovi\'c introduced the notion of character sheaves on a Lie algebra. Due to their simple geometric characterization, character sheaves on Lie algebras can be thought of as a simplified model for Lusztig's theory of character sheaves on algebraic groups. We extend the theory to the case of modular coefficients. Along the way, we will reprove some of Mirkovi\'c's results and provide connections with the modular generalized Springer correspondence of Achar, Juteau, Riche, and Williamson.
